Coronation Street musical - national tour dates announced
The Coronation Street musical - Street of Dreams - will be going on tour around the UK.
Kevin Kennedy, who plays Curly Watts in the musical, announced live on air today on ITV's Loose Women show that the tour will be starting in Manchester and then going on an arena tour of the UK.
The musical is hosted by Paul O'Grady and stars ex-Corrie actors Julie Goodyear (Bet Lynch) and Kevin Kennedy (Curly Watts).
The premier of the musical has been moved back, therefore, from March to May 9 and 10 in Manchester.
After that a whole UK tour will take place.
